UNDERSTANDING To demonstrate the effect of understanding Colin uses the following example: When the European mariners understood that the world was not flat, their behavior changed simply as a result of their understanding. Despite their fear they sailed beyond the horizon and not one of them fell over the edge.

Understanding, real understanding, brings the gift of living in the moment. As anyone can attest from personal experience, the mental states of past and future lack the immediacy and vibrancy of the present moment. When the human being is present to events taking place and not caught in the chatter of the mind, life is experienced fully, regardless of what is happening. The result is a greater sense of peace and harmony and the ability to act spontaneously and appropriately to the changes in life.
